In Arizona, the bail bond hearing, also known as a release hearing, is the court appearance where a defendant can ask the court to reduce bail or other terms of pre-trial release that were imposed during the defendant’s arraignment. The court will weigh several factors in reconsidering the release conditions. 1. What is a release.

An appearance bond, also known as a bail bond (bond) allows a person (the defendant) who is in custody (jail) to be released pending further court appearances. The purpose of the appearance bond is to guarantee the arrested person’s appearance at a time and place specified by the court. If the original charge was a Class A felony other than murder, a conviction for bail jumping is punishable by 6 to 68 months in prison and a fine of up to $20,000. 2. If the original charge was a Class B or Class C felony, a conviction for bail jumping is punishable by 1 to 43 months in prison and a fine of up to $10,000. 3.

Our Detention Staff is available 24 hours a day 365 days a year.3225 W. Gibson Lane. Phoenix, AZ 85009. (602) 876-0322. The Durango Jail is an all-male, minimum security, inmate facility . The Durango Jail houses approximately 1,500 inmates contained in 36 pods within two barracks buildings. There may be an automated method of looking them up by their name over the phone, or you may be directed to speak to someone at the jail.So, for those of you that want to post your own bond, here you go: Call the Maricopa County Jail Hot Line at (602) 876-0322 and choose “Inmate Information” from the automated choices. You must know how to spell the inmates full name and their date of birth. Write down the Booking Number once the system locates the Inmate. obrien county arrest log Case Search.
